The DC inclined-plane tracking and erosion test and the role of inorganic fillers in silicone rubber for DC insulation

Refat Atef Ghunem、Shesha Jayaram、E.A. Cherney2014-12-30IEEE Electrical Insulation Magazine

The first polymer insulator for AC transmission lines was developed in the late 1950s. This insulator consisted of a flexibilized epoxy resin weathershed cast onto a fiberglass rod, and field trials on a 138-kV line took place in 1959. Insulators failed almost immediately on energization due to severe tracking and ero…

Optical properties of SiO 2 @M (M = Au, Pd, Pt) core–shell nanoparticles: material dependence and damping mechanisms

Xuemin Zhang、Xuemin Zhang、Shunsheng Ye 等 6 位作者2014-12-30Journal of Materials Chemistry C

Optical properties of SiO2@M (M = Au, Pd, Pt) NPs are investigated. Both the plasmon hybridization effect and the retardation effect influence the plasmon band position, causing an initial blue shift, and then a red shift, with the increase of shell thickness.
